Career Earnings and Prize Money Breakdown
PGA Tour Official Earnings
Phil Mickelson's net worth is anchored by more than $70 million in official PGA Tour earnings. He ranks among the top five all-time leaders in career FedExCup points and official money earnings, thanks to victories across multiple decades.
Major Championship Impact
Winning five major championships significantly boosted his career earnings and legacy. Each major victory added substantial bonuses, invitations, and long-term sponsorship value that continue to influence his net worth.
Endorsements and Sponsorship Income
Equipment and Apparel Partnerships
Long-term deals with leading golf brands, including Callaway Golf and FootJoy, provide guaranteed annual compensation and performance incentives. These contracts often include clauses tied to tournament wins and Ryder Cup participation.
Financial and Lifestyle Sponsors
Partnerships with Charles Schwab and other financial services, along with lifestyle brands, contribute substantial yearly income. These deals emphasize his marketability, trustworthiness, and broad audience appeal beyond traditional golf followers.
Business Ventures and Investment Activities
Course Design and Real Estate
Mickelson has channeled earnings into designing and re-designing golf courses, often in premium locations. These projects can generate ongoing revenue through development partnerships and elevate the value of connected real estate holdings.
Wine Industry and Media Projects
His involvement in vineyards and wine brands diversifies income streams and leverages his lifestyle profile. Occasional media appearances and content deals further support his net worth while maintaining public relevance between competitive seasons.
